# getAllowance

The `getAllowance` function is a key feature in the StableCoin Contracts, designed to retrieve the amount of tokens that an owner has allowed a spender to use on their behalf. This function is vital for managing permissions in token operations, particularly in scenarios involving delegated token transfers or interactions with smart contracts.

## Method Signature

```typescript
async getAllowance(owner: string, spender: string): Promise<string>
```

## Parameters

* `owner: string`: The Ethereum address of the token owner. This can be a standard Ethereum address or an ENS name.
* `spender: string`: The Ethereum address of the spender who is authorized to use the tokens. This also can be a standard Ethereum address or an ENS name.

## Function Logic

1. **Resolve ENS Names**: Converts both `owner` and `spender` addresses from ENS names to their corresponding Ethereum addresses, if applicable.
2. **Get Contract Instance**: Creates an instance of the contract to interact with the blockchain.
3. **Query Allowance**: Calls the `allowance` method on the contract to get the amount of tokens the spender is allowed to use from the owner's account.
4. **Return Result**: The result, which is the allowance amount, is returned as a string.

## Example Usage

```typescript
const ownerAddress = "owner.eth";
const spenderAddress = "spender.eth";

stableCoinContract.getAllowance(ownerAddress, spenderAddress)
    .then(result => 
        // add your logic here 
    )
    .catch(error => 
        // add your logic here
    );
```
